Premenstrual breast swelling can be a symptom of fibrocystic breast disease that causes painful and lumpy breasts. Women with mild or acute breast swelling or tenderness should ensure to consult medical professionals about their treatment. The symptoms related to premenstrual syndrome tend to appear just a week before period and may disappear when bleeding begins.
